Comparison of Several Testing Methods for Film coating Hardness

The hardness of thin film coating is one of the analysis indicators of its quality. There are many hardness testing methods. Yang Guang and Ge Zhihong systematically introduced two methods of film hardness testing in their paper "Comparison of Several Hardness Testing Methods of Thin Film Coatings" : Direct test method, indirect test method, direct test method is to use microHardness Tester and nano indenter to test, and indirect test method is to use Jonsson-Hogmark (JH) formula to calculate the coating film hardness and extrapolation method to calculate layer film hardness. Finally, the advantages and disadvantages of several methods are analyzed and compared.

The conclusion is that indirect method measurement is more troublesome than direct method measurement. If the intrinsic hardness of the coating is not required, but only to compare the hardness value of the film, the composite hardness comparison of equal load or equal film thickness can be used, and it is not necessary to separate the hardness value of the film.
